Front Suspension Arm is a lower control arm in the front independent suspension, locating the wheel hub carrier relative to the chassis subframe and controlling wheel geometry under load and steering.

This is the left-hand (LH) front lower arm. It carries the mounting bushes and ball joint that connect it between the subframe and the front hub assembly, and forms part of the geometry that sets front-wheel camber and caster.

Frequently asked questions

What does the LR078479 front suspension arm do?
The LR078479 front lower suspension arm locates the front hub carrier to the subframe on the Range Rover L405 and Range Rover Sport L494. It carries the bushes and ball joint that set front wheel camber and caster, and it takes cornering and braking loads through to the chassis.
Which side does this arm fit?
This is the left-hand front lower arm. Suspension arms are handed, so the right-hand side is a different part number. Handing is taken from the driver's seat facing forwards, which puts this on the passenger side of a right-hand-drive Range Rover L405.
Does this fit all Range Rover L405 models?
It fits the Range Rover L405 from VIN (V)GA000001 onwards and the Range Rover Sport L494 (2014 to 2022). L405 vehicles built before that VIN break take a different arm, so check your chassis number rather than going by model year alone.
What are the signs a front lower arm needs replacing?
Knocking over bumps and vague steering are the common signs, and both usually trace to worn arm bushes rather than the arm itself. A worn ball joint typically shows as play when the wheel is levered. Uneven front tyre wear on the L405 often follows a collapsed bush.
Does the alignment need checking after fitting?
Yes. The front lower arm sets camber and caster on the Range Rover L405 and Range Rover Sport L494, so a four wheel alignment after fitting is standard practice. Skipping it typically leads to rapid and uneven front tyre wear.
